BAB "Battery Autonomy Booster" - Silicon nanopowder for energy storage enhancement
The BAB (Battery Autonomy Booster) is a set of carbon-coated silicon nanopowders that increase the energy storage capacity of Li-ion battery anodes.
The nanoparticles produced by Nanomakers are prepared on an industrial scale by a technology unique in the world at this scale: laser pyrolysis. There are significant advantages to using BAB. The particle size distribution is the narrowest and the best controlled for particles smaller than 150 nm (nanometers). A large scale production is completely feasible with BAB, and the chemical purity is very high. Another important advantage is that the carbon coating is achieved at the same time as the synthesis of nanoparticles. Given the increase in energy storage capacity, the autonomy of the battery between two charges is increased. Additionally, silicon is preserved from oxidation thanks to the carbon coating.
